WebJun 10, 2024 · The Poetry Foundation is a big deal in the literary world. It's a non-profit worth over $250 million, and it works to promote poetry while publishing the influential Poetry Magazine.

WebJun 9, 2024 · The Chicago-based foundation is one of the nation’s wealthiest literary organizations, with an endowment that exceeds $250 million.
